Beach Acronychia vs Benin pepper

Acronychia imperforata compared with Piper guineense

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Beach Acronychia Benin pepper
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um same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class same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Sapindales (Sapindales) Piperales (Piperales)
Family Rutaceae Piperaceae
Genus Acronychia Piper
Species Acronychia imperforata Piper guineense

Evolutionary Relationship

Beach Acronychia and Benin pepper share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
